US warns China over weapon links in Iran, Iraq, Afghanistan AFP via Yahoo! News Thu, 15 May 2008 7:01 PM PDT The United States has warned Beijing over reported use of Chinese weapons by insurgents in Iraq and Afghanistan as well as the Asian giant's continued sale of arms to Iran, Deputy Secretary of State John Negroponte said.

Bush says nuclear Iran would be 'unforgivable' AFP via Yahoo! News Thu, 15 May 2008 10:53 AM PDT US President George W. Bush warned on Thursday that allowing Iran to obtain a atomic bomb would be "an unforgivable betrayal" as he made his second visit to Israel in five months.

Iran's central bank chief at odds with Ahmadinejad AFP via Yahoo! News Thu, 15 May 2008 3:10 AM PDT The head of Iran's central bank is at loggerheads with President Mahmoud Ahmadinejad over interest rates, the local press reported on Thursday, the latest criticism of his economic policies.
Ahmadinejad sacks Iran's interior minister AFP via Yahoo! News Thu, 15 May 2008 3:03 AM PDT Iranian President Mahmoud Ahmadinejad has sacked his interior minister, the ninth cabinet change in his near three-year presidency, the government daily Iran reported on Thursday.
